General Description

The ADP3181 is a highly efficient multiphase synchronous buck-switching regulator controller optimized for converting a 12 V main supply into the core supply voltage required by high performance Intel processors.

It uses an internal 6-bit DAC to read a voltage identification (VID) code directly from the processor, which is used to set the output voltage.

The CPUID input selects whether the DAC codes match the VRM 9 or VRD 10 specifications.

Key Features

  • Selectable 2-, 3- or 4-phase operation at up to 1 MHz per phase ±14.5 mV worst-case mV differential sensing error over temperature Logic-level PWM outputs for interface to external high power drivers Active current balancing between all output phases Built-in power good/crowbar blanking supports on-the-fly VID code changes Digitally programmable output can be switched between VRM 9 (5-bit) and VRD 10 (6-bit) VID codes Programmable short-circuit protection with programmable latch-off delay FUNCT.
